Organizational Change Strategies
Approaches and methods used by organizations to alter their direction, structure, operations, or culture to achieve certain outcomes.
Action Research
A participatory form of research where the researcher and participants collaborate to solve a practical problem and contribute to scientific knowledge.
Planned Change
A deliberate effort to modify processes, strategies, or structures within an organization to improve effectiveness.
Open Systems
A perspective in systems theory where any system continuously interacts with its environment and can adapt and evolve with changes.
